Evaluation of Different Fungicides for the Control of Net blotch (Pyrenophora teres) Disease on Barley (Hordeum vulgare L.) at West Showa Zone, Ethiopia

Nemomsa Beyene and Amsalu Abera

Barley ranks fourth among the cereals in both yield and hectare coverage at global level next to wheat, rice and maize. Net blotch is one of the most important barley diseases which reduce both quality and quantity of barley grain. Currently, the disease can be controlled using different approaches. The aim of this work is to test the effectiveness of different fungicides. Progress 250 EC, Rexdou, Tilt 250 EC, Skyway Xpro EC 275 and Zantara EC 216 against net blotch of barley disease compared to unsprayed control. The experiment was conducted in west Showa Zone at the site which is well known as net blotch disease hot spot. The experiment was conducted on plots of 25 m2. The results showed that, significant (P<0.05) difference among treatments. Skyway Xpro EC 275 fungicide reduced the incidence, severity, grain yield loss, by 79.78, 88.98 and 49.97%, over fungicide unsprayed treatments, respectively. Zantara EC 216 was second most effective fungicide to reduced disease incidence, severity, grain yield loss, and dry biomass loss by 57.33, 75.58, 36.21, and 38.11%, respectively. However, there was no significant difference among Progress 250 EC, Rex dou and Tilt250 EC fungicides. The Effectiveness of Skyway Xpro EC 275 and Zantara EC 216 for the control of barley net blotch disease revealed 18.88 q/ha and 10.73 q/ha, respectively, compared to fungicide unsprayed treatment. The grain yield and dry biomass obtained from plots treated by the fungicides were higher compare to fungicide unsprayed plot. It is evident that, the newly introduced fungicides (Skyway XproEC 275 and Zantara EC216) control the net blotch disease of barley effectively compared to the previously used fungicides under Ethiopian condition. Therefore, those fungicides recommended for barley net blotch disease management practices as foliar application.
